Web17 feb. 2024 · If your blood type is O, you have an ii genotype. If your blood type is A, your phenotype is either I A I A or I A i. If your blood type is B, your phenotype is either I B I B or I B i. And if your blood type is AB, your phenotype is I A I B. Figuring Out Your Blood …

WebYour blood type is inherited from your parents in the same way as eye or hair colour. This means you are more likely to share the same blood type or subtype as someone from the same ethnic background. For example, Ro is a rare subtype but it’s ten times more common in Black people than white people. WebThere are 4 main blood groups (types of blood) – A, B, AB and O. Your blood group is determined by the genes you inherit from your parents. Each group can be either RhD positive or RhD negative, which means in total there are 8 blood groups.
